Arabic MIDI files are valuable for arrangement, study, and preservation, but require attention to microtonality and instrument timbre to represent maqam-based music authentically. Combining MIDI editing with appropriate sound libraries and pitch-bend techniques yields the best results.

Playing an Arabic MIDI melody through a standard Western grand piano plugin will lack cultural context. Route your MIDI tracks to specialized Middle Eastern virtual instruments, such as: : Spotlight Collection: Middle East Sonokinetic : Sultan Strings or Oud

: Most MIDI files downloaded from these sources are compatible with any Digital Audio Workstation (DAW) like Logic Pro, FL Studio, or Ableton.
